Nota:
El acceso a esta página requiere autorización. Puede intentar iniciar sesión o cambiar directorios.
El acceso a esta página requiere autorización. Puede intentar cambiar los directorios.
Puede usar las API REST de Microsoft Fabric para automatizar completamente la administración de bibliotecas de variables en la administración del ciclo de vida de las aplicaciones (ALM).
Si usa las API como parte de la administración del ciclo de vida, los permisos para la referencia de elementos se comprueban durante la implementación de la canalización y la actualización de Git.
Prerrequisitos
Para usar las API, necesita:
- Los mismos requisitos previos que para el elemento de biblioteca de variables.
- Un token de Microsoft Entra para el servicio Fabric. Use el token en el encabezado de autorización de la llamada API. Para obtener información sobre cómo obtener un token, consulte Inicio rápido de Fabric API.
API de biblioteca de variables
Puede usar las API REST de la biblioteca de variables para realizar las funciones siguientes:
- Crear una biblioteca de variables: cree una biblioteca de variables en el área de trabajo especificada.
-
Obtener una biblioteca de variables: recupere las propiedades de una biblioteca de variables. También puede recuperar el valor activo establecido mediante el
VariableLibraryPropertiesparámetro . -
Actualizar una biblioteca de variables: actualice las propiedades de una biblioteca de variables. También puede actualizar el valor activo establecido mediante el
VariableLibraryPropertiesparámetro . - Eliminar una biblioteca de variables: elimine la biblioteca de variables especificada.
- Enumerar bibliotecas de variables: enumera las bibliotecas de variables en el área de trabajo especificada.
- Obtener la definición de una biblioteca de variables: recupere la definición pública de una biblioteca de variables.
- Actualizar la definición de una biblioteca de variables: invalide la definición de una biblioteca de variables.
Las API REST de la biblioteca de variables admiten entidades de servicio.
Ejemplos
Para obtener algunos ejemplos de cómo usar las API, consulte la documentación de REST para cada API.
Para obtener un desglose de la estructura de definición de una biblioteca de variables, consulte Definición de biblioteca de variables.
Consideraciones y limitaciones
Limitaciones de tamaño
Puede haber hasta 1000 variables y hasta 1000 conjuntos de valores, siempre y cuando cumpla ambos requisitos:
- El número total de celdas de los conjuntos de valores alternativos es inferior a 10 000.
- El tamaño del elemento no supera los 1 MB.
Estos requisitos se validan al guardar los cambios.
El campo de nota puede tener hasta 2048 caracteres.
El campo de descripción de value-set puede tener hasta 2048 caracteres.
Limitaciones para conjuntos de valores alternativos
- Los conjuntos de valores alternativos de una biblioteca de variables aparecen en el orden en que los agregó. Actualmente, no se pueden reordenar en la interfaz de usuario. Para cambiar el orden, edite el archivo JSON directamente.
- El nombre de cada conjunto de valores debe ser único dentro de una biblioteca de variables.
- Los nombres de variable deben ser únicos dentro de una biblioteca de variables. Puede tener dos variables con el mismo nombre en un área de trabajo si están en elementos diferentes.
- Siempre hay un valor activo (y solo uno) establecido en una biblioteca de variables a la vez. No se puede eliminar un conjunto de valores mientras está activo. Para eliminarlo, configure primero otro valor establecido para que esté activo. Puede tener un valor activo diferente establecido para cada fase de una canalización de implementación.